Prepare for Planned Strikes in September 2026
Several unions in France are organizing strikes in September, targeting sectors like airlines, hospitals, and emergency services due to disputes over pay, staffing, and working conditions. If you're traveling during this period, expect potential disruptions and delays, particularly at airports and train stations. Stay updated on your travel arrangements and consider alternative routes to avoid major interruptions. For the latest developments, check updates on this situation.
Celebrate at the Paris Seine Parade
In an exciting cultural event, a parade will be held along the River Seine in Paris to celebrate the opening of a new Hindu temple just outside the city. This event is set to add a festive atmosphere to your visit, so don’t miss the chance to experience this unique celebration in early September. Details about the parade can be found here.
